🔬 THE EIGHT-PART DEFENSE: Science-Backed Foods That Fight Disease
The cancer-fighting power of these foods is driven by specific, highly concentrated compounds that target DNA protection, cellular detoxification, and anti-inflammation.
1. 🥦 Broccoli (and Cruciferous Vegetables): Nature’s Detoxifier
- Key Compound: Sulforaphane.
- The Mechanism: Sulforaphane activates the body’s natural Phase II detoxification enzymes in the liver. This dramatically enhances the body’s ability to eliminate harmful, cancer-causing chemicals and environmental toxins.
- Protocol: Consume raw or lightly steamed broccoli, cauliflower, or Brussels sprouts to maximize sulforaphane release.
2. 🟡 Turmeric: The Golden Anti-Inflammatory Super Spice
- Key Compound: Curcumin.
- The Mechanism: Curcumin is a powerhouse antioxidant that directly combats chronic inflammation (a key factor in cancer progression). Studies suggest it can slow the growth of cancer cells and induce apoptosis (programmed cell death) in abnormal cells.
- Protocol: Always pair turmeric with a pinch of black pepper (piperine) and a healthy fat (olive oil) to boost curcumin absorption by up to 2,000%.
3. 🧄 Garlic (and Onions): The Immune and DNA Protector
- Key Compound: Allicin and other organosulfur compounds.
- The Mechanism: These compounds inhibit the formation of carcinogens and have been shown to stop the growth of certain cancer cell lines. Allicin also acts as a potent immune booster.
- Protocol: Crush or chop garlic and let it sit for 10 minutes before cooking or eating raw to maximize the release of its active compounds.

4. 🍵 Green Tea: A Sip of Cellular Protection
- Key Compound: EGCG (Epigallocatechin gallate).
- The Mechanism: EGCG is a potent catechin that shields cells from the damaging effects of free radicals and has been shown to block signaling pathways that support tumor growth.
- Protocol: Regular consumption has been linked to lower risks of breast, prostate, and colorectal cancers. Drink 2–3 cups daily.
5. 🍓 Berries (Blueberries, Raspberries): Tiny Antioxidant Giants
- Key Compound: Anthocyanins and Ellagic Acid.
- The Mechanism: These vibrant pigments combat acute and chronic oxidative stress, preventing DNA damage and reducing inflammation. Ellagic acid is believed to inhibit cancer cell growth.
- Protocol: Consume a cup of mixed berries daily. Freeze-dried berries retain high antioxidant levels for year-round consumption.
6. 🍅 Tomatoes: The Lycopene Powerhouse
- Key Compound: Lycopene.
- The Mechanism: Lycopene is an antioxidant that is strongly linked to a reduced risk of prostate cancer.
- Protocol (The Absorption Secret): Cooking tomatoes increases the bioavailability of lycopene. Enjoy tomato sauce, paste, or cooked tomatoes with a small amount of olive oil (healthy fat) to optimize lycopene absorption.
7. 🥬 Spinach (and Dark Leafy Greens): The Anti-Carcinogen Guard
- Key Compound: Lutein, Zeaxanthin, and Chlorophyll.
- The Mechanism: Chlorophyll helps block the absorption of certain carcinogens, and the high antioxidant content neutralizes harmful free radicals that damage cell DNA.
- Protocol: Incorporate a handful of raw or lightly cooked spinach or kale into your daily diet (salads, smoothies, eggs).
8. 🥜 Walnuts: A Brain and Body Superfood
- Key Compound: Omega-3 Fatty Acids (ALA) and Phytosterols.
- The Mechanism: Omega-3s and plant sterols help reduce the inflammation and hormonal signaling that may contribute to certain cancers (e.g., breast cancer).
- Protocol: Consume a handful (about 1 ounce) of walnuts daily as a snack.
